WordPress作為全球最受歡迎的內(nèi)容管理系統(tǒng)之一,其靈活性和可定制性吸引了大量用戶。許多用戶選擇使用定制主題來打造獨(dú)特的網(wǎng)站風(fēng)格,但在實(shí)際使用中,難免會(huì)遇到需要修改主題的情況。本文將詳細(xì)介紹如何修改WordPress定制主題,幫助您輕松實(shí)現(xiàn)個(gè)性化需求。
1. 準(zhǔn)備工作
在修改主題之前,請(qǐng)確保做好以下準(zhǔn)備:
- 備份網(wǎng)站數(shù)據(jù):修改主題可能影響網(wǎng)站功能,建議提前備份數(shù)據(jù)庫和文件。
- 使用子主題:直接修改父主題可能導(dǎo)致更新時(shí)丟失更改,推薦通過子主題進(jìn)行修改。
- 熟悉基本代碼:HTML、CSS和PHP的基礎(chǔ)知識(shí)將有助于更高效地調(diào)整主題。
2. 修改主題文件
2.1 通過WordPress后臺(tái)修改
- 登錄WordPress后臺(tái),進(jìn)入 外觀 > 主題編輯器。
- 選擇需要修改的主題文件(如
style.css
、header.php
等)。 - 直接編輯代碼并保存。
注意:此方法適合簡單調(diào)整,但不推薦長期使用,因?yàn)橹黝}更新會(huì)覆蓋修改。
2.2 通過FTP/SFTP修改
- 使用FTP工具(如FileZilla)連接到您的服務(wù)器。
- 導(dǎo)航至
/wp-content/themes/您的主題名稱/
。 - 下載需要修改的文件(如
functions.php
或模板文件),本地編輯后重新上傳。
3. 常見修改需求
3.1 修改樣式(CSS)
通過子主題的style.css
文件或WordPress自定義器的 附加CSS 功能,可以調(diào)整字體、顏色、邊距等樣式。例如:
/* 修改標(biāo)題顏色 */
h1 {
color: #ff0000;
}
3.2 調(diào)整頁面結(jié)構(gòu)
如需修改頁面布局,可以編輯模板文件(如header.php
、footer.php
)。例如,在header.php
中添加自定義LOGO代碼:
<div class="custom-logo">
<img src="<?php echo get_stylesheet_directory_uri(); ?>/images/logo.png" alt="網(wǎng)站LOGO">
</div>
3.3 添加自定義功能
通過functions.php
文件,可以擴(kuò)展主題功能。例如,注冊一個(gè)新的小工具區(qū)域:
function my_custom_widget_area() {
register_sidebar( array(
'name' => '自定義側(cè)邊欄',
'id' => 'custom-sidebar',
) );
}
add_action( 'widgets_init', 'my_custom_widget_area' );
4. 使用插件輔助修改
如果不想直接修改代碼,可以借助以下插件:
- Elementor:拖拽式頁面構(gòu)建器,適合調(diào)整布局。
- Custom CSS JS:方便添加自定義代碼。
- Child Theme Configurator:快速創(chuàng)建和管理子主題。
5. 測試與上線
完成修改后,務(wù)必在測試環(huán)境中檢查網(wǎng)站功能是否正常,尤其是:
- 響應(yīng)式設(shè)計(jì)(手機(jī)、平板、電腦顯示是否兼容)。
- 插件與主題的兼容性。
- 關(guān)鍵功能(如表單、導(dǎo)航菜單)是否受影響。
結(jié)語
修改WordPress定制主題需要一定的技術(shù)基礎(chǔ),但通過子主題和合理備份,可以避免許多風(fēng)險(xiǎn)。如果您對(duì)代碼不熟悉,建議先從簡單的CSS調(diào)整開始,逐步深入學(xué)習(xí)。遇到復(fù)雜需求時(shí),也可以考慮聘請(qǐng)專業(yè)開發(fā)者協(xié)助。
希望本文能幫助您更好地定制自己的WordPress主題,打造獨(dú)一無二的網(wǎng)站!